WHAT _MEMXA 10MG TABLET_
IS USED FOR
_MEMXA _
_10 _
belongs
to
a
group
of
medicines
known
as
anti-dementia
medicines.
_MEMXA 10_
is used for the treatment of
patients
with
moderate
to
severe
Alzheimer’s disease.
HOW _MEMXA 10MG TABLET_
WORKS
Memory loss in Alzheimer’s disease is
due to a disturbance of message signals
in the brain. The brain contains so-called
N-methyl-D-aspartate
(NMDA)-
receptors
that
are
involved
in
transmitting nerve signals important in
learning
and
memory.
_MEMXA _
_10_
belongs to a group of medicines called
NMDA-receptor
antagonists.
_MEMXA _
_10_
acts
on
these
NMDA-receptors
improving
the
transmission
of
nerve
signals and the memory.

PRODUCT DESCRIPTION:
White, centrally tapered, oblong, biconvex, film coated tablet with
engraved MMT on one side and scored on the other
MECHANISM OF ACTION:
_PHARMACOLOGY_
There is increasing evidence that malfunctioning of glutamatergic
neurotransmission, in particular at NMDA-receptors, contributes to
both expression of symptoms and disease progression in
neurodegenerative dementia.
Memantine is a voltage-dependent, moderate-affinity uncompetitive
NMDA-receptor antagonist. It modulates the effects of
pathologically elevated tonic levels of glutamate that may lead to
neuronal dysfunction.
_PHARMACOKINETICS_
Absorption
Memantine has an absolute bioavailability of approximately 100%. t
max
is between 3 and 8 hours. There is no indication that food
influences the absorption of Memantine.
Distribution
Daily doses of 20 mg lead to steady-state plasma concentrations of
Memantine ranging from 70-150 ng/mL (0.5-1 μmol) with large
interindividual variations. When daily doses of 5-30 mg were
administered, a mean cerebrospinal fluid (CSF)/serum ratio of 0.52 was
calculated. The volume of distribution is around 10 L/Kg. About 45% of
Memantine is bound to plasma-proteins.
Biotransformation
In man, about 80% of the circulating Memantine-related material is
present as the parent compound. Main human metabolites
are N-3,5-dimethyl-gludantan, the isomeric mixture of 4-and
6-hydroxy-memantine, and 1-nitroso-3,5-dimethyl-adamantane.
None of these metabolites exhibit NMDA-antagonistic activity. No
cytochrome P 450 catalyzed metabolism has been detected
_in vitro._
_ _
Elimination
Memantine is eliminated in a monoexponential manner with a terminal
t½ of 60-100 hours. In volunteers with normal kidney
function, total clearance (Cl
tot
) amounts to 170 mL/min/1.73 m
2
and part of total renal clearance is achieved by tubular secretion.
Renal handling also involves tubular reabsorption, probably mediated
by cation transport proteins. The renal elimination rate
